Glycolic peels Salon VS Clinic

The difference between having a glycolic peel performed in a medical aesthetics clinic comes down to what we are trained to use. We are allowed to use ‘unbuffered’ glycolic acid as opposed to ‘buffered’ acids that you would get in a beauty clinic.

What does this mean exactly?

Well buffered essentially means the addition of water or another agent to ‘dilute’ the glycolic acid. So if you are getting a 70% salon peel, you are essentially getting a much wear peel as they would be part neutralised to make them safer for non-medical use. Unbuffered peels are true peels so they need professionals with special training in glycolic acids and its effect on the skin.

What does this mean for your skin?

Glycolic acids dissolve the fatty bonds that hold dead skin cells together, the acid penetrates quickly through the skin and works on these cells. These dead skin cells will then slough away. If you are having a peel that in is buffered you are having a weaker peel and therefore the results will not be as good or as long acting. Unbuffered peels also work much more effectively on pigmentation, dry skin and acne prone skin. It is more rejuvenating and the results are much more dramatic.
